> On 9/19/05, Riccardo Castellani <r.castellani@usl6.toscana.it> wrote:
>> I think it's no kernel problem because after immediately POST stage 
>> (before
>> that GRUB is loaded) I see hard disk properties where UDMA is set to 2
>> value. PIO mode is set to 4.
>
> It is still worth to try (Linux VIA IDE driver overrides BIOS UDMA 
> settings,
> it depends only on BIOS doing the cable detection - but you can try 
> booting
> with "ide0=ata66" kernel parameter to force 80-wires cable).
